How to Choose a Solar Powered Generator for Home, Camping & Outages
Shopping for a solar powered generator(https://www.geyoto.com/collections/solar-generator) can feel overwhelming. One model advertises a bigger battery. Another promises faster charging. Some focus on portability, while others emphasize home backup. Before long, you're comparing watt-hours, watts, solar input, and battery chemistry all without a clear idea of which features actually matter.Choosing the right solar powered generator isn't about buying the largest battery available. It's about choosing a system that matches how you'll actually use it. A family preparing for occasional power outages has different needs than someone who spends weekends camping.
An RV owner may regularly recharge with solar, while a homeowner may use their generator only during storms and power outages.
This guide breaks the decision into simple, practical steps that'll help you understand how to choose a solar powered generator that fits your lifestyle instead of paying for features you may never use.
Choose a Solar Powered Generator With Your Real Use Case
Before comparing specifications, ask yourself one question: "Where will you use your solar-powered generator most often?" Your answer will influence nearly every other decision.
1.Home Backup
If you're buying a solar powered generator for home(https://www.geyoto.com/pages/household-scenario), your goal is usually to keep essential devices running during an outage. Typical priorities include: refrigerator, Wi-Fi router, phones and tablets, LED lighting, laptop, television, medical equipment (where appropriate), small kitchen appliances.
Unlike a gas generator, a battery-powered solar generator operates quietly, produces no exhaust fumes, and can be used indoors when operated according to the manufacturer's instructions. For many homeowners, peace of mind is the biggest benefit.
2.RV Travel
RV users often fall somewhere in the middle. They need enough capacity to support daily essentials while also appreciating the ability to recharge using solar panels when parked away from hookups. A portable solar generator with expandable charging options can provide flexibility without relying on noisy fuel-powered generators.
3.Camping and Outdoor Adventures
A solar powered generator for camping(https://www.geyoto.com/pages/outdoor) has different priorities. Instead of powering household essentials, you may want electricity for a portable refrigerator or cooler, Camping lights, camera batteries, phones, drone batteries, a small fan, a coffee maker, and a portable projector.
In this case, weight and portability become more important because you'll likely transport the unit between your vehicle and campsite. Solar charging also becomes especially useful during multi-day trips where access to wall outlets is limited.
4.Power Outages and Emergency Preparedness
If your main concern is being prepared for unexpected blackouts, storms, or severe weather, you'll want a solar generator for power outages that can keep your most important devices running until grid power is restored.
Think about the essentials you'll rely on during an outage, such as refrigerator and freezer, Wi-Fi router and modem, phones and power banks, LED lights, laptop for remote work, and small fans during hot weather
A solar-powered generator doesn't require gasoline, produces no engine noise during operation, and can be recharged from compatible solar panels when sunlight is available. While solar charging depends on weather and panel size, it provides an additional way to restore power during extended outages without relying entirely on the electrical grid.
What to Look For When Choosing a Solar Powered Generator
Don't Focus Only on Battery Size
One of the biggest misconceptions is that the largest battery automatically makes the best generator. Battery capacity certainly matters but only when matched with your actual energy needs. Think of battery capacity as the size of your fuel tank. A larger tank stores more energy, allowing compatible devices to run longer before recharging.
However, if your daily power needs are modest, buying significantly more capacity than you'll ever use may simply add unnecessary weight and cost. Instead, make a list of the devices you expect to power, then estimate:
Which devices will run together
Approximately how long they'll operate
Whether you'll recharge during the day using solar
This approach produces a much more realistic picture than choosing based on battery size alone.
Capacity and Runtime: Keep It Practical
Runtime depends on several factors, including the battery's capacity, the devices connected, and how much power those devices consume. For example, a smartphone requires very little electricity compared with a refrigerator or electric kettle. Instead of looking for exact runtime promises, think in terms of realistic expectations.
A larger-capacity solar generator for home backup can often keep essential electronics running through an outage, while a compact camping model may be ideal for charging personal devices and powering small appliances during a weekend trip. Usage conditions, battery level, and connected equipment all influence real-world performance.
Output Power Matters Just as Much
Capacity tells you how much energy the battery stores, while output wattage determines what it can actually power. Imagine filling a large water tank but connecting it to a narrow pipe. The tank may hold plenty of water, but the flow is still limited.
Portable power stations work in a similar way. If you plan to power devices with higher starting or running wattage, make sure the generator's output is appropriate for those loads. Checking both battery capacity and AC output helps prevent disappointment later.
Does Battery Chemistry Matter When Choosing a Solar Generator?
Many shoppers compare capacity and price while overlooking what's inside the battery itself. Battery chemistry has a major impact on long-term ownership. Today's portable power stations generally use one of two lithium battery chemistries:
LiFePO4 (LFP)
NMC (Nickel Manganese Cobalt)
Both can provide reliable power. The difference is how they perform over years of regular use.
Why Many Buyers Prefer LFP Batteries
If you expect to use your power station frequently, battery longevity becomes increasingly important. A quality LiFePO4 solar generator typically offers:
Longer cycle life
Excellent thermal stability
Slower capacity loss over time
Consistent performance with regular charging
Many LFP batteries retain around 80% of their original capacity after more than 4,000 charging cycles. That doesn't mean they never degrade. All rechargeable batteries gradually lose capacity over time.
The difference is that LFP batteries generally do so much more slowly than NMC batteries. For buyers planning weekly camping trips, frequent RV travel, or regular backup use, that longer service life can translate into better long-term value.
Why Solar Charging Makes a Difference
One of the biggest advantages of a portable power station with solar panel compatibility is the ability to recharge almost anywhere the sun is available. For campers and RV travelers, this means extending trips without constantly searching for electrical hookups.
For homeowners, solar charging offers another way to prepare after an extended outage, particularly when grid power hasn't yet returned. Of course, solar charging isn't instant; charging speed depends on several factors, including:
Solar panel size
Available sunlight
Weather
Panel angle
Time of day
The goal isn't unlimited power; it's greater flexibility and independence.

Frequently Asked Questions
What size solar powered generator do I need?
Start by listing the devices you plan to power and how long you expect to use them. Choosing based on your actual needs is usually more practical than simply buying the largest available battery.
Can a solar powered generator run a refrigerator?
Many larger solar generators can power a refrigerator, depending on its running and startup wattage. Always compare your appliance's power requirements with the generator's output rating before purchasing.
Is a solar powered generator better than a gas generator?
Each has advantages. Gas generators typically provide longer continuous operation if fuel is available, while solar-powered generators are quieter, produce no exhaust fumes during operation, require less routine maintenance, and can be recharged using solar panels.
Is an LFP solar generator worth it?
If you expect to recharge your generator regularly, an LFP battery's longer cycle life and slower capacity loss can make it a worthwhile investment over the long term, even if the unit is slightly heavier than comparable NMC models.
